Norway, Wisconsin Demographics

The total population of Norway town is estimated to be 7,914 with 4,233 males (53.49%) and 3,681 females (46.51%). There are 552 less females than males in Norway town.
The median household income in Norway town was $104,271 in 2021, which marked an an increase of 5,596(5.67%) from $98,675 in 2020. This income is 139.76% of the U.S. median household income of $74,606 (all incomes in 2022 inflation-adjusted dollars).
Per the latest American Community Survey by the Census Bureau, Norway town sees its highest median household income among householders in the age group of 45 to 64 years old, at $126,833. Overall, the median household income for the town of Norway town stands at $104,271.
In Norway town, the median income for all workers aged 15 years and older, regardless of work hours, was $65,820 for males and $34,811 for females. However, when specifically considering full-time, year-round workers within the same age group, the median income was $94,997 for males and $60,841 for females.
In Norway town, there are just two different racial groups among households. Among these, White households report a median household income of $105,471, while Some Other Race households have a median household income of $92,023.
In 2022, the population of Norway town was 7,874, a 0.22% decrease year-by-year from 2021. Previously, in 2021, Norway town's population was 7,891, a decline of 0.24% compared to a population of 7,910 in 2020.
The median age in Norway, Wisconsin is 47.2, as per 2021 ACS 5-Year Estimates. Of the total population, 16.75% were under the age of 15, 13.31% aged 15 to 29, 52.73% aged 30 to 64, 15.90% aged 65 to 84, and 1.32% were 85 years of age and older.
Racial distribution of Norway town population: 95.99% are White, 0.16% are American Indian and Alaska Native, 0.72% are Asian, 2.72% are some other race and 0.40% are multiracial.
